- [ ] Verify the Parcelwing webhook retries. Before we flip the flag for Droplet Logistics, fire a test delivery event through the staging relay and confirm the parcel-tracking webhook lands at the Hubbly endpoint within 30 seconds, with exactly one retry on a forced 503. If it double-fires, roll back and ping whoever's on the Parcelwing rotation — don't wait for morning. Once the test event clears, note the identifier from the staging relay below.

build token for tawif-bahip: htk31_68bba16e1afabfef4ecc69408c06f16

Hi team,

Before I hand off the 3.2 release, please note the humidity sensor drift reported on Verdana controllers in the Elmbrook trial site. Drift exceeds 4% after roughly ten days of continuous operation; firmware 3.2.1 adds an automatic recalibration cycle every 72 hours. Support should advise growers to install 3.2.1 and trigger a manual recalibration once. The hotfix bundle must be verified before distribution, so I'm including the signing key used for the 3.2.1 packages below.

release key, fahof-yagap: bky3_m5d

Night-shift staff: Floor 4 of the Tellhaven Building opens this week. After 21:00, access is via the rear stairwell only; the lifts are locked out overnight during the settling period. Complete a walk-through of the new floor once per shift and log it. The stairwell keypad accepts the code below.

badge for yahop-fawep: bdg-XBKXI-68071